Position: Capital Asset Claims & Valuation Analyst (CAPEX)

The Capital Asset Claims & Valuation Analyst will be responsible for independently assessing and auditing supplier cancellation and change‑related claims involving capitalized assets and capital‑related cost exposures. This role focuses on determining whether supplier claims are appropriately classified, authorized, supported, and contractually committed, in accordance with Company policies and contractual requirements.

The Capital Asset Claims & Valuation Analyst plays a key role in CAPEX governance, including evaluation of asset classification, fixed and labor cost authorization, and contract commitment controls. This individual will interact with suppliers, Purchasing, Engineering, and Finance to resolve disputed claims and support fact‑based settlement decisions.

The auditor will perform substantive testing of supplier claims, obtaining sufficient and appropriate evidence to support claim recommendations, documenting results and findings, and communicating conclusions to appropriate stakeholders. The selected candidate will perform on‑site verification of tooling, equipment, inventories, and other supplier‑held capital assets that may be included in cancellation or change‑related claims.

This individual will also coordinate audit efforts with dealer field auditors, Chrysler Leadership Development program participants, and other internal groups, as applicable. Prepare appropriate management reports as needed. Travel requirements up to 30%, focused primarily in the Midwest.

Job Responsibilities:
  • Auditing supplier cancellation and change‑related claims involving capitalized assets
  • Evaluating asset classification (capital vs. non‑capital) and alignment with approved investment scope
  • Assessing compliance with CAPEX governance and authorization requirements, including fixed and labor cost approvals
  • Evaluating contract commitment controls, including consistency with purchase orders, contracts, amendments, and termination provisions
  • Performing on‑site inspections to validate the existence, condition, and status of capital assets
  • Interacting directly with suppliers to challenge unsupported, misclassified, or unauthorized costs
  • Preparing clear, well‑supported audit documentation and management‑level reporting
